Snare Drums
The snare drum is probably the most important drum on the drum set.
Each snare has its own sound characteristics and playing feel. The snare you choose dictates your overall sound and voice on the drum set.
There are numerous types of metals and woods used to make snare drums. Metals include brass, nickel, bronze, steel and aluminium. Woods include maple, birch, beech, ash, rosewood and mahogany. Besides the material having a significant effect on how your snare sounds, the size you choose also matters a lot.
